Newsgroups: news.software.b Path: utzoo!henry From: henry@utzoo.uucp (Henry Spencer) Subject: Re: Installing C news Message-ID: <1989Jun20.223923.201@utzoo.uucp> Organization: U of Toronto Zoology References: <3176@sun.soe.clarkson.edu> Date: Tue, 20 Jun 89 22:39:23 GMT In article <3176@sun.soe.clarkson.edu> nelson@clutx.clarkson.edu writes: >The trouble that I'm having is that doit.bin fails because the 'bin' user >doesn't have permissions to write into the .../conf subdirectory (chmod 755 >and owned by 'news'). Even if I add 'bin' to the 'news' group and change >the permissions to 775, I still have some troubles with who-owns-what further >on down the road. If you want the source directories and program directories to be owned by "news", you should just forget "bin" entirely and run doit.bin as "news".
